The Senior Lead Cybersecurity Architect is responsible for defining the principles, standards, and design patterns to build secure products and enterprise tools for all of Cox Automotive's multi-cloud and on-premises environments. This position's architecture focus is on securing multi-cloud infrastructure and services and on-premises infrastructure. Peer cybersecurity architects will be focused on application security, software as a service (SaaS), and network security.This role will use their deep cybersecurity knowledge in the designing and building of secure infrastructure and services in both multi-cloud and on-premises environments. They must be able to collaborate with cross-functional teams throughout the organization and propose well-defined cybersecurity architectural guidelines to be adopted by product and enterprise engineering teams. This role will directly report to the Senior Director of Cybersecurity Architecture at Cox Automotive. The Senior Manager of Application Security is responsible for leading a team of application security engineers in evaluating the secure coding of all of Cox Automotive's custom and third-party software, executing manual and automated dynamic application security testing, managing web application firewalls, and developing standards related to software and application programming interfaces (API). The scope includes global development of all products and enterprise tools.This leader's organization will use their deep knowledge of secure coding to implement methods to ensure security controls are applied throughout the software development lifecycle. Operational activities will involve designing and maintaining the web application firewalls that protect the hundreds of Cox Automotive public-facing websites, securing SaaS through configuration management, and managing the dynamic testing by third-party providers of all websites and mobile applications. The leader will be in constant contact with engineering teams to implement the cybersecurity architecture guidelines for routing website traffic through protective cybersecurity tools.This role will report directly to the Director of Cybersecurity Software Engineering at Cox Automotive.Primary Responsibilities Lead an application security team that implements and enforces secure coding guidelines, application vulnerability identification, and risk mitigation throughout the software development lifecycle. Oversee the operations of web application firewalls that protect public-facing product and enterprise websites. Oversee the execution of manual and dynamic assessments by third-party providers to identify application vulnerabilities. Manage the security researcher responsible disclosure process for reporting vulnerabilities in our public-facing websites.
